Step-by-Step Process of Automotive ECU Testing Explained

 

The Engine Control Unit (ECU) is the brain of any modern vehicle, managing critical functions such as fuel injection, ignition timing, and emissions control. ECU testing refers to the process of diagnosing, verifying, and validating the functionality of this electronic control system to ensure it operates efficiently and reliably. As vehicles become increasingly reliant on sophisticated electronics, ECU testing has become an essential step in automotive manufacturing, repair, and tuning.

Why is ECU Testing Important?
A malfunctioning ECU can lead to poor engine performance, increased fuel consumption, and higher emissions. In worst cases, it may cause engine failure or unsafe driving conditions. Through comprehensive ECU testing, technicians can detect software glitches, hardware faults, and sensor inaccuracies before they escalate. This proactive approach helps in reducing downtime, improving vehicle safety, and enhancing overall performance.

Methods of ECU Testing
ECU testing can be conducted in multiple ways depending on the purpose. Bench testing involves connecting the ECU to a test rig that simulates real-world signals, allowing engineers to analyze its response under controlled conditions. On-vehicle testing, meanwhile, utilizes diagnostic tools to monitor ECU behavior while the vehicle is running. Advanced testing techniques also include software simulations and hardware-in-the-loop (HIL) systems that provide highly accurate assessments of ECU functionality.

Common Issues Detected During ECU Testing
Typical problems uncovered during ECU testing include faulty wiring, sensor failures, corrupted firmware, and communication errors between different control modules. By identifying these issues early, repair shops can offer targeted solutions, such as reprogramming the ECU, replacing damaged components, or updating software. This ensures the vehicle returns to optimal working condition quickly and cost-effectively.

The Role of ECU Testing in Vehicle Tuning and Customization
For car enthusiasts and professional tuners, ECU testing is an integral part of customizing vehicle performance. By analyzing and adjusting the ECU’s programming, tuners can optimize power output, fuel efficiency, and throttle response. Precise ecu testing helps in balancing enhanced performance with compliance to emission regulations, ensuring a safe and legal upgrade.

Future Trends in ECU Testing
As electric and autonomous vehicles become more prevalent, ECU testing is evolving rapidly. Modern vehicles feature multiple control units communicating via complex networks, requiring more sophisticated testing tools. Additionally, cybersecurity testing is gaining prominence to protect ECUs from hacking attempts. The integration of artificial intelligence in diagnostic systems promises faster, more accurate ECU testing, making vehicle maintenance smarter than ever.
